About this topic
Religion records a person's stated religious affiliation, including no religion and not stated responses. It is a measure of cultural identity and belief rather than practice or participation.
This topic helps show the religious diversity of an area and can support planning for community facilities, faith-based services, and inclusive engagement. It is best interpreted with ancestry, birthplace, and language, which together provide a broader picture of cultural composition.
Interpretation notes
- This records stated religious affiliation, not attendance or level of religious practice.
- No religion and not stated are part of the overall picture, so interpretation should consider both affiliation and non-response.
Key insight
In 2021, No religion was the most common religious affiliation among residents in Langley Vale, accounting for 41.6% (37 people). This share was higher than Mid-Coast (A) (36.2%). Since 2016, the biggest change was in No religion, which increased by 29 people and 24.2 percentage points.

Data table
Religion for Langley Vale. Religion - Ranked by size. 2021 and 2016 counts, percentages, and change compared with Mid-Coast (A).
| Category | 2021 | 2016 | Change | |||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Count | % | Mid-Coast (A)% | Count | % | Mid-Coast (A)% | Count | pp | |
| No Religion, so described | 37 | 41.6% | 36.2% | 8 | 17.4% | 24.4% | +29 | +24.2pp |
| Anglican Church of Australia | 16 | 18.0% | 22.6% | 15 | 32.6% | 28.6% | +1 | -14.6pp |
| Western Catholic | 15 | 16.9% | 16.7% | 5 | 10.9% | 19.1% | +10 | +6.0pp |
| Total | 89 | 100.0% | 100.0% | 46 | 100.0% | 100.0% | +43 | 0.0pp |
Excludes religions with fewer than 10 adherents.
